public class DefaultTreeSelectionControlEx<E> extends java.lang.Object implements SelectionControl<E>
AbstractTreeModel.DefaultSelectionControl
,
by default it assumes all elements are selectable.
Note: the implementation is not used for a huge data model, if in this case, please implement your own one to speed up.
